I need this patch for getting my Logitech Dinovo desktop to work. After upgrading I discovered that my machine freezes after being left idle for approximately 30 min. I posted this problem already at forums.gentoo.org and someone suggested me to remove the bluez-patch and see whether the problem still occurs and it does not without the patch. This makes me think that the system crash must somehow be related to your patch.
